Factual error: When Balian arrives in Ibelin, on the wall inside the manor house, he's watching the painting depicting the Dance of Death, with the writing 'quod sumus hoc eritis'. However, the earliest known Dance of Death (Danse Macabre) paintings are from the first half of the 15th century. This motif developed during the late medieval period, inspired by the memory of the Black Death.
